Frequently Asked Questions

Is Bali cheaper than Seville?

Bali is cheaper than Seville. Bali has a cost of living index of 21/100 compared to 23/100 for Seville (New York = 100), making it roughly 10% more affordable overall.

How much cheaper is Bali than Seville?

Bali is approximately 10% cheaper than Seville based on cost index scores (21 vs 23, where New York = 100). A person spending $3,000/month in Seville could live a similar lifestyle for roughly $2,714/month in Bali.

What is the rent comparison between Bali and Seville?

In Bali, a 1-bedroom apartment in the city center costs approximately $600/month. In Seville, the equivalent is around $1,044/month.

Which city is better for digital nomads — Bali or Seville?

Both cities have nomad infrastructure. Bali offers 48 Mbps internet and coworking at ~$125/month. Seville offers 308 Mbps and coworking at ~$135/month. Bali has a cost advantage of 10%.

What is the average income in Bali vs Seville?

The median net monthly salary in Bali is approximately $350 USD, compared to $1,860 USD in Seville.
